Don’t Split The Streams is an ongoing blog series covering music marketing topics. It specifically focuses on maximizing stream counts and download sales on specific streaming services and retailers such as Spotify, Apple Music, Amazon Music, Beatport, Traxsource etc.
I cover the search for consolidated, purposeful, actionable streaming music and sales data in Part 6 of “Don’t Split The Streams”. My quest raises several questions, which I attempt to answer:
Will MRC / Billboard and Alpha Data / Rolling Stone merge their data platforms?
If an artist wanted MRC type data but didn’t want to pay the price — what alternatives exist to find consolidated streaming and sales data
Considering the availability of data about booming, fresh niche music genres — can the industry expect to see genre charts outside the broad, monolithic ones that exist today?
